Founded in 2013 as a spin-out from the University of Cambridge, Fluidic Sciences specializes in the design, development, and manufacturing of innovative tools for the rapid and accurate characterization of proteins. The company operates at the intersection of deep-tech and life sciences, providing essential infrastructure for laboratory, medical, and consumer-facing diagnostics. By leveraging advanced microfluidic technology, the firm addresses critical bottlenecks in protein analysis, offering solutions that are both convenient and highly precise. Its market position is bolstered by its deep roots in the Cambridge academic ecosystem, allowing it to translate complex research into scalable, industry-ready products that serve a diverse range of scientific and commercial stakeholders.

How much funding has Fluidic Sciences raised?

Fluidic Sciences has raised a total of $40.3M across 3 funding rounds:

Series A (2015): $2.4M with participation from Parkwalk Advisors, DFJ Esprit, Amadeus Capital Partners, and Cambridge Enterprise

Series B (2016): $6.9M led by Cambridge Enterprise, IQ Capital Partners, Molten, Amadeus Capital Partners, Cambridge Innovation Capital, and Parkwalk Advisors

Unspecified (2018): $31M supported by Delin Ventures, IQ Capital, BGF, Molten, and Amadeus Capital Partners
